自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(16)
  • 收藏
  • 关注

原创 canvas学习之渐变---createRadialGradient

在canva0s画出的矩形, 圆形, 线条, 文本等的各种形状中,可以使用渐变来对各种形状的填充颜色进行一定程度上的颜色渐变效果,实现效果如下图所示 createRadialGradient(x,y,r,x1,y1,r1) - 创建(圆形)梯度渐变 addColorStop(index,color)方法指定颜色停止,参数使用index来描述,index范围在0-1之间,0.5即给定横纵...

2018-08-14 23:17:02 6819

原创 canvas学习之渐变---createLinearGradient

在canvas画出的矩形, 圆形, 线条, 文本等的各种形状中,可以使用渐变来对各种形状的填充颜色进行一定程度上的颜色渐变效果,实现效果如下图所示 createLinearGradient(x,y,x1,y1) - 创建线条渐变 addColorStop(index,color)方法指定颜色停止,参数使用index来描述,index范围在0-1之间,0.5即给定横纵坐标的50%,color...

2018-08-14 22:25:21 9775

转载 nagios安装和配置详解

写在最前 本文转载自https://www.cnblogs.com/mchina/archive/2013/02/20/2883404.html,转载博客博主写的十分详细,本次转载仅用于学习交流。一、Nagios简介  Nagios是一款开源的电脑系统和网络监视工具,能有效监控Windows、Linux和Unix的主机状态,交换机路由器等网络设置,打印机等。在系统或服务状态异...

2018-05-16 11:33:08 3547

原创 linux下删除文件空行

文件中的空行有两种,一种是为空的行(直接以换行符结尾),一种是空白符填充的行(空白行)grep方法grep -v '^$' filename删除文件空行grep -v '^ *$' filenamegrep -v '^\s*$' filename删除文件空行和空白行awk方法awk '!/^$/{print }' filename删除文件空行awk '!/^ *...

2018-05-09 15:36:42 688

原创 awk 的内置变量 NF、NR、FNR、FS、OFS、RS、ORS

NF 字段个数,(读取的列数) NR 记录数(行号),从1开始,新的文件延续上面的计数,新文件不从1开始 FNR 读取文件的记录数(行号),从1开始,新的文件重新从1开始计数 FS 输入字段分隔符,默认是空格 OFS 输出字段分隔符 默认也是空格 RS 输入行分隔符,默认为换行符 ORS 输出行分隔符,默认...

2018-05-09 12:50:28 15570 2

原创 linux下splunk安装

splunk官网www.splunk.com下载splunk enterprise,推荐使用tgz源码包的形式安装,因为如果后续升级splunk时,tgz源码包形式相较于其他安装方式要简单许多,本例使用tgz方式进行安装tar -zxvf splunk-6.5.1-f74036626f0c-Linux-x86_64.tgz -C /opt/解压完毕之后splunk就可以直接使用,解压目...

2018-04-23 12:04:34 1989

原创 linux 截取ip地址

ifconfig |grep inet|awk -F "[: ]+" '{print $4}'|head -n1

2018-04-10 16:14:15 3110

原创 django 在admin界面将表名更改为中文

问题描述,在admin界面中,管理表时希望将表名显示为中文,或者为自己希望的名字 如图,图中的所有表名,均为创建时的名字末尾再加s的形式,在这里我希望变成中文,例如tags 显示为“标签” 解决方法: 在models.py中对应的类下,添加class Tag(models.Model): class Meta: #末尾不加s verbose...

2018-03-07 14:19:39 6484

原创 django 添加模型后 admin中界面显示为对象

问题描述: 添加模型后,在admin管理界面,添加数据成功后显示为对象,而不是我们期望的可识别的名称。 如图,我们在此处期望的应该为一个名字,或者其他我们看得懂的名称解决方法,在models.py中,对应的类下添加class Tag(models.Model): tag_name = models.CharField(max_length=100) #此处为应该添...

2018-03-07 14:09:12 1951

原创 python3 利用requests爬取拉勾网数据

学习python,了解了一点爬虫的知识,成功的对拉勾网的招聘信息进行了爬取,将爬取心得记录下来,和大家一起学习进步。准备工作: python3 requests pandas 谷歌浏览器(或者火狐浏览器、qq浏览器) 爬取步骤: 首先打开拉勾网的网址对网站进行分析,打开拉勾网首页(https://www.lagou.com/),通过常用的ge...

2018-02-14 10:52:45 1863

原创 python tornado 接口调用顺序

在未抛出异常的情况下的接口调用顺序为: set_default_headers initialize prepare http func finish在抛出异常的情况下的: set_default_headers initialize prepare http func set_default_headers write_error finish测试代码如下,为抛出

2018-02-05 12:36:56 807

原创 python tornado 简单的form表单操作

在web中最主要的应用就是前后端的数据交互,本文给出的是一个从前端form表单传递数据至后端,并返回给浏览器,在浏览器上显示的简单应用。import tornadoimport tornado.webimport tornado.ioloopclass indexHandler(tornado.web.RequestHandler): def get(self, *args, *

2018-02-05 11:43:18 2716

原创 python tornado实现简单的文件上传功能

在web应用开发的功能中,文件的上传是经常会使用到的功能,本文就是利用python tornado框架,实现了一个简单的文件上传功能import tornado.webimport tornado.ioloopimport tornado.httpserverimport osclass UpFileHandler(tornado.web.RequestHandler):

2018-02-03 14:25:32 2743

原创 python tornado第一个简单的web应用

import tornado.webimport tornado.ioloopclass IndexHandler(tornado.web.RequestHandler): def get(self): self.write('This is my first project')if __name__ == '__main__': app=tornado.w

2018-02-01 19:41:07 2961 1

原创 python @property的用法及含义

在接触python时最开始接触的代码,取长方形的长和宽,定义一个长方形类,然后设置长方形的长宽属性,通过实例化的方式调用长和宽,像如下代码一样。class Rectangle(object): def __init__(self): self.width =10 self.height=20r=Rectangle()print(r.width,r

2018-01-31 19:12:19 2414

原创 linux yum源配置

一.联网条件下,配置网络yum源 1.linux操作好习惯,做操作的时候要做好文件备份 mv /etc/yum.repos.d/CentOS-Base.repo /etc/yum.repos.d/CentOS-Base.repo.backup2.以阿里的CentOS-Base.repo为例,在linux命令行输入以下命令: 查看本机系统 cat /etc/iss

2018-01-27 13:25:49 5739

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除